pittbox Posted May 20, 2018 Share Posted May 20, 2018 Re: Stevenson/Jack SPOILER! I had it 115-113 for Jack pittbox's scorecard for Adonis Stevenson vs Badou Jack - 20 May 2018 No robbery here. I gave the 6th for Jack, but as I see most guys thought that Stevenson won this one and I can see that. This easily swings it to a draw. Jack wasn't that active as I expected him to be. Stevenson was gassed out in the second half, but somehow hurt Badou with the body shots and took 10th round and probably 11th round. I think that Jack shouldn't let himself be hurt by such an exhausted opponent. Anyway, it was entertaining, but I think that both guys weren't in their best shape. WelshDevilRob Posted May 21, 2018 Share Posted May 21, 2018 Re: Stevenson/Jack SPOILER! Jack was very cautious early on and it probably cost him the fight. Understandably, he didn't want to be caught early. Adonis looked an old man in there in some of the later rounds. That bodyshot in the 9th or 10th saved the fight for him. It was an interesting fight as the rounds went by. No complaints about the draw. I don't think Kovalev will be losing any sleep.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
